Trial Outcomes & Findings for Investigating Accelerated Learning in Healthy Subjects: Trigeminal Nerve Stimulation (NCT NCT03138590)

NCT ID: NCT03138590

Last Updated: 2022-02-03

Results Overview

Changes in performance in the Verbal Paired-Associate memory task is compared between the 2 groups (1. Active tDCS 2. Sham tDCS) to investigate the influence of tDCS on Associative Memory.

Recruitment status

TERMINATED

Study phase

NA

Target enrollment

20 participants

Primary outcome timeframe

1 week after stimualtion

Results posted on

2022-02-03

PRIMARY outcome

Timeframe: 1 week after stimualtion

Changes in performance in the Verbal Paired-Associate memory task is compared between the 2 groups (1. Active tDCS 2. Sham tDCS) to investigate the influence of tDCS on Associative Memory.

Outcome measures

Outcome measures
Measure
Active tDCS
n=10 Participants
Active transcranial Direct Current Stimulation targeting the trigeminal nerve Transcranial Direct Current Stimulation- Neuroconn DC Stimulator PLUS: Transcranial Direct Current Stimulation targeting the trigeminal nerve
Sham tDCS
n=10 Participants
Sham transcranial Direct Current Stimulation targeting the trigeminal nerve Transcranial Direct Current Stimulation- Neuroconn DC Stimulator PLUS: Transcranial Direct Current Stimulation targeting the trigeminal nerve
Associative Memory Assessed by a Verbal Paired-Associate Test
32.9 percentage of words recalled from V1
Standard Deviation 16.2
38.1 percentage of words recalled from V1
Standard Deviation 18.6
